to maintain consistent output

Grammar usage guide and real-world examples

US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"to maintain consistent output"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when discussing the importance of producing uniform results or performance over time in various contexts, such as manufacturing, software development, or any process requiring reliability. Example: "Our goal is to implement new quality control measures to maintain consistent output in our production line."

What does it mean "to maintain consistent output" in a business context?

In business, "to maintain consistent output" means ensuring that the products or services provided are of a uniform quality and quantity over a period. This often involves standardizing processes, training employees, and implementing quality control measures.

Why is it important "to maintain consistent output"?

It's important "to maintain consistent output" because it helps build trust with customers, ensures predictability in business operations, and facilitates efficient planning and resource allocation. Inconsistent output can lead to customer dissatisfaction and operational inefficiencies.
